    Cricut Settings HELP!!

    I am some what confused with the blade depth and pressure!
    I mainly cut mirror card and 250gsm card - pearl etc, is there a chart of settings anywhere.
    When cutting the mirror card it goes right through - blade 5 and pressure high, but the edges are a bit rough - it actually looks nice but obviously means I have the settings wrong

    Can anyone help?

    Have you adjusted your speed Annie, try it on low ( slow) You have the correct blade & pressure for that weight card. I do find though sometimes that mirror card is a little rough, depending on the quality of it as it's " coated" with the mirror if you know what I mean. If this happens I go round the edges with a bone folder and it seems to tidy it up a little. Other than that make sure you have a fairly new blade in there.

    the speed can make a difference, its difficult to explain but slowing it down for thicker stuff can give a cleaner cut - same for all electronic cutters really
